Quick heads-up on Pinwheel UI versioning: we cut a minor release every sprint, and anything touching component props needs a changeset file in the PR. No changeset, no merge — the bot will nag you. Majors are rare and go through the design council first. The full policy, with examples of what counts as breaking, lives on the internal page below.

wiki page, bahip-yahip: https://grafana.qirvanlabs.corp/browse/display/projects/cc3a1b9dbfc9

RestockRoute plans refill routes for Hollowbay Vending machines. Support handles three issue classes: stale inventory counts, route generation failures, and driver app sync errors. Check the planner status page first; most sync errors clear within ten minutes. For stale counts, confirm the machine's telemetry heartbeat before filing anything. Route failures need the planner run ID and timestamp. Do not restart the scheduler yourself — that belongs to the Fenwick ops crew. For anything unresolved after triage, reach the planner team here.

alerts address for kafof-bagag: kasael@olvarqdyn.corp

Action item (PM-Driftvale-14): Our GPU memory profiling tooling failed to capture allocator fragmentation during the Skarn training incident, delaying diagnosis by six hours. Owner: platform team. We will extend the Hollowtrace profiler to snapshot pool state every five minutes and retain seven days of history. Maintainers should review the updated capture spec before changing sampling intervals. The spec and rollout plan are published on this internal page:

runbook for tagug-hafog: https://jira.lumiclabs.internal/projects/pages/pages/9773c0d8

Ticket #: open. Site: Fennick House, Level 2 media wing. Requestor: L&D team. Contractors from Osprey Visuals booked to fit acoustic panels and lighting rig in Studio B ahead of the training-video shoot. Access window: Tuesday–Thursday, 08:00–17:00. Loading via rear dock only; no equipment through the atrium. Studio door is on the secured corridor past the edit suites. Contractors must sign in at the service desk each morning and wear hi-vis in the dock area. Use the door code below for the corridor entrance.

staff pass of kajop-kawef = bdg-I-25